recall that the difference between a country's exports and imports is called the country's trade balance. suppose last year the
United states had $968 billion in exports and $1658 billion in imports. what would be the u.s. trade balance for that year?
1 answer:
Let's call trade balance b, exports e and imports i.
We now construct formula.

Put in the data from last year.

U.S trade balance for that year is -690 billion dollars.
